New H1N1 Clinic Dates for January Announced in AnchorageNew H1N1 clinic dates for January have been announced in Anchorage. 

January 5: 5-9pm, Hanshew Middle School (10121 Lake Otis Pkwy, Anchorage, AK, 99507)
January 7: 1-7pm, ChangePoint Church (6689 ChangePoint Dr, Anchorage, AK, 99518)
January 12: 5-9pm, Mears Middle School (2700 W 100th Ave, Anchorage, AK, 99515)
January 19: 5-9pm, Central Middle School (1405 E St, Anchorage, AK, 99501)
January 26: 5-9pm, Begich Middle School (7440 Creekside Center Dr, Anchorage, AK, 99504)

The Municipality of Anchorage needs 25 community volunteers per date for each clinic to help.  Medical volunteers that are trained to administer vaccines are the most sought after, of course.  The United Way of Anchorage is helping Muni reach out for public volunteers for the clinics.  If you are interested in volunteering, please visit the United Way of Anchorage's website to sign up. 

Additionally, the H1N1 vaccine is available for free to the public through walk-ins as vaccine is available from 8-11 am and 1-4 pm Monday through Friday at the Anchorage Neighborhood Health Center (1217 E 10th Ave, Anchorage, AK).  If you are unable to make it to the Anchorage Neighborhood Health Center, many local private healthcare providers as well as pharmacies provide the H1N1 vaccine as well.  Simply contact your healthcare provider or pharmacy directly to make sure they are offering vaccinations at their businesses.
